The Veep's already in the White House, and as he and Lisa board the elevator down to the Bunker, he tells her to get moving on Tom's JAM (Jail All Muslims) plan. "The president rejected that plan," Lisa quietly reminds him. "What's your point?" he responds. As the elevator descends, she wonders if it's too soon to enact the plan Wayne shot down. He tells her that a Muslim terrorist just bombed the White House: "If anything, we've delayed this far too long." The elevator disgorges Lisa and the Veep in the Bunker, where SecDef is waiting with some other official-looking guys. He reports that Wayne has been stabilized, but that there's no prognosis yet. "Something else has come up," he adds, giving Lisa a pointed look so that she'll go find something else to do. SecDef reports that, in connection with the attempt on Wayne's life, Tom has given himself up. The Veep is confused. Clearly he doesn't understand the depth of Tom's commitment to his "guilty until proven innocent" concept, which Tom believes so fervently that he has applied it to himself.
Tom is currently being debriefed in a conference room. He tells the agent questioning him that Chad Lowe first hinted about the plot about two hours ago, even though it's more like four by my math. When the agent asks why Tom waited an hour (or two) to report it, Tom says that there wasn't anything actionable before then. He was just playing along to find out more, and when he realized that Chad Lowe was making his move, Tom tried to alert Agent Hollister, and that's when Chad Lowe knocked him out and tied him up. Perhaps he could point to the obvious bruises on his head and the duct tape residue on his face and wrists to bolster his story here, but he doesn't. The agent starts to ask about Tom's providing Carson's clearance into the White House, and Tom shrilly protests that it was Chad Lowe who did that, using Tom's stolen security pass. The agent asks if Tom was just pretending when he gave Chad Lowe Wayne's "classified itinerary." How classified could it have been? Wayne's in the Bunker. His "itinerary" would have shown him going from one part of the Bunker to another part of the Bunker. Again, how big is this place? "Maybe it's just that you had second thoughts," the agent accuses Tom. Agent, we've already been over that on the forums. You're going down a dead end.
